Hitachi ZX210LCN-5B Fault Code 19905-4: Expert Diagnostic Guide
What is Hitachi ZX210LCN-5B Fault Code 19905-4?
Fault Code 19905-4 indicates a communication error between the Engine Control Module (ECM) and the Hydraulic Pump Control System, specifically a CAN bus data transmission failure or timeout condition. This code signals that the engine controller cannot properly receive or send critical operational data to the hydraulic system's electronic control unit.
In the ZX210LCN-5B, this communication link is essential for coordinating engine speed with hydraulic pump output, ensuring optimal fuel efficiency and preventing over-revving during heavy lifting operations. When this CAN communication fails, the machine's integrated control system cannot balance power delivery between the engine and hydraulics, potentially causing performance degradation or complete system shutdown. This is particularly critical in used excavators where connector corrosion and wiring harness wear are common failure points.
Common Symptoms
- Yellow warning light illuminated on the instrument cluster with error message displayed on the monitor panel
- Significant loss of hydraulic power during simultaneous multi-function operations (boom and swing combined)
- Engine may enter derate mode, limiting RPM to approximately 1,500-1,800 to protect systems
- Intermittent or complete loss of fine control over attachment speed and precision
- Machine may experience delayed response when initiating hydraulic functions after idle periods
Potential Causes
The most frequent causes of Code 19905-4 on used ZX210LCN-5B excavators include:
- CAN bus wiring damage near the engine-to-chassis harness routing point (known wear location behind the hydraulic oil cooler)
- Corroded or moisture-infiltrated connector pins at the ECM or pump controller (18-pin Deutsch connector)
- Failed termination resistor on the CAN network (typically 120-ohm resistance)
- ECM internal communication circuit failure due to voltage spikes from jump-starting procedures
- Damaged or pinched shielded CAN cables in the swing post area where harnesses flex during rotation
- Software version mismatch between ECM and pump controller after component replacement in used machines
How to Troubleshoot and Fix Code 19905-4
Step 1: Visual Inspection of Harness and Connectors Begin by inspecting the main wiring harness routing from the ECM (located behind the operator's seat) to the hydraulic pump controller (mounted on the pump). Check for obvious abrasion points, particularly where harnesses contact metal edges near the engine mount. Disconnect the 18-pin Deutsch connector at both the ECM and pump controller; inspect pins for green corrosion, bent contacts, or moisture. Clean with electrical contact cleaner and apply dielectric grease before reconnecting.
Step 2: CAN Bus Integrity Testing Using a digital multimeter, measure resistance between CAN-High and CAN-Low terminals with all connectors disconnected and ignition off. You should read approximately 60 ohms (two 120-ohm termination resistors in parallel). If reading is infinite, locate the open circuit in the wiring. Check voltage with ignition on: CAN-High should read 2.5-3.5V, and CAN-Low should read 1.5-2.5V relative to chassis ground.
Step 3: Software and Controller Verification Connect Hitachi Dr.EX diagnostic software to verify both ECM and pump controller software versions are compatible (consult service bulletin for your specific serial number range). Clear codes and monitor live data stream while operating hydraulics. If code returns immediately, substitute a known-good ECM or pump controller to isolate the failed component. For used excavators, always verify the replacement parts came from the same model year range to avoid firmware incompatibility issues.
